The JerryRig Razor Knife

From https://jerryrigknife.com/

Made using an Aluminum-Zinc alloy, The JerryRig Knife uses premium materials to ensure it's the perfect weight and size for both your pockets and your hands. The all metal handle is textured with a tessellated hexagon pattern that gives you a confident grip, and the built-in JerryRigEverything belt clip serves as your constant reminder that Life is a DIY project.

The CLEAR knife is made from Polycarbonate, the same stuff they put inside bullet proof glass.

Of course, even the sharpest blade will eventually become dull. When it comes time to replace the razor blade, you've got nothing to worry about. No proprietary sharp edges here - The JerryRig Knife uses standard stainless steel replacement blades that can be found at any hardware store for pennies, and will swap out in seconds.

Whether you're buying one for yourself or for a friend, make sure the owner can be trusted around sharp objects. Remember: The JerryRig Knife doesn't cost an arm and a leg... but it might cost you a finger if you aren't careful.
